About This Item

Pleasantville, Ny: Dragon Press, 1985. Undetermined. fine. 1st Edition. 213pp. Octavo. Black cloth covered boards with gilt lettering on spine. Clean, tight text block through out. In black and white jacket, not price clipped. Clean and crisp. A great copy in fine condition. A non-science fiction realist novel from the famous American novelist and science fiction author. Originally rejected by publishers this book was published after the author's death. 1985
